Portland State University Selects Talisma CRM From Campus Management

New Enrollment Management Solution to Enhance Admissions and Unify Student Communications
Boca Raton, FL /PRNewswire/ - Campus Management Corp., a leading provider of on-premise and on-demand software and services for higher education, announced today that Portland State University will deploy its Talisma® Constituent Relationship Management (CRM) software. Talisma CRM will be used to advance the institution's admissions, recruitment and retention programs, in concert with the university's current legacy student information system (SIS), SunGard Banner.

"We decided to invest in a CRM solution to improve our admissions program and retention efforts, moving us closer to a more unified, Internet-based approach to student services and record keeping online," said Jackie Balzer, Vice Provost for Student Affairs of Portland State University. "Talisma CRM from Campus Management is the most comprehensive and thorough system among the many we evaluated, and they have a track record with other institutions that align to our own goals. The other universities we spoke with using Talisma CRM are very satisfied with the software."
Initials goals of the product's installment will focus on recruiting and retention. Future phases may be aimed at the school's financial aid program, the School of Extended Studies, Graduate Affairs, and different departments across campus.
"Portland State University is undertaking the critical objective of advancing its recruiting and retention processes. Talisma CRM will help personalize and automate communications from email, chat, telephone, to SMS text messaging and print," said Timothy B. Loomer, president and CEO of Campus Management. "Campus Management's team will share in this goal to continue best practices in strategic enrollment management, while using proven integrations to other student information systems to make the best of the legacy SIS already installed on campus."
